Highlights

On average, there are 231 sunny days per year in Cedar Park. Kailua (Hawaii County) averages 174 sunny days per year. The US average is 205 sunny days.

Cedar Park, Texas gets 36.4 inches of rain, on average, per year. Kailua (Hawaii County), Hawaii gets 18.7 inches of rain, on average, per year. The US average is 38.1 inches of rain per year.

Cedar Park averages 0.3 inches of snow per year. Kailua (Hawaii County) averages 0 inches of snow per year. The US average is 27.8 inches of snow per year.

September is the hottest month for Kailua (Hawaii County) with an average high temperature of 84.5°, which ranks it as about average compared to other places in Hawaii. In Kailua (Hawaii County), there are 12 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Kailua (Hawaii County) are February, January and March.

August is the hottest month for Cedar Park with an average high temperature of 96.3°, which ranks it as warmer than most places in Texas. In Cedar Park, there are 4 comfortable months with high temperatures in the range of 70-85°. The most pleasant months of the year for Cedar Park are April, October and March.
February has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Kailua (Hawaii County) with an average of 64.4°. This is warmer than most places in Hawaii.

January has the coldest nighttime temperatures for Cedar Park with an average of 38.0°. This is about average compared to other places in Texas.

In Kailua (Hawaii County), there are 7.8 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is hotter than most places in Hawaii.

In Cedar Park, there are 104.3 days annually when the high temperature is over 90°, which is hotter than most places in Texas.

In Kailua (Hawaii County), there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is one of the coldest places in Hawaii.

In Cedar Park, there are 23.2 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below freezing, which is about average compared to other places in Texas.

In Kailua (Hawaii County), there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is about average compared to other places in Hawaii.

In Cedar Park, there are 0.0 days annually when the nighttime low temperature falls below zero°, which is about average compared to other places in Texas.

December is the wettest month in Kailua (Hawaii County) with 2.5 inches of rain, and the driest month is June with 1.1 inches. The wettest season is Spring with 33% of yearly precipitation and 22% occurs in Autumn,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 18.7 inches in Kailua (Hawaii County) means that it is drier than most places in Hawaii.


June is the wettest month in Cedar Park with 4.6 inches of rain, and the driest month is January with 2.2 inches. The wettest season is Winter with 28% of yearly precipitation and 19% occurs in Spring, which is the driest season. The annual rainfall of 36.4 inches in Cedar Park means that it is about average compared to other places in Texas.

June is the rainiest month in Kailua (Hawaii County) with 8.9 days of rain, and February is the driest month with only 4.0 rainy days. There are 76.1 rainy days annually in Kailua (Hawaii County), which is less rainy than most places in Hawaii. The rainiest season is Autumn when it rains 32% of the time and the driest is Spring with only a 18% chance of a rainy day.

March is the rainiest month in Cedar Park with 7.6 days of rain, and August is the driest month with only 4.1 rainy days. There are 73.2 rainy days annually in Cedar Park, which is about average compared to other places in Texas. The rainiest season is Summer when it rains 28% of the time and the driest is Autumn with only a 21% chance of a rainy day.

There is rarely any recorded snowfall in Kailua (Hawaii County), ranking it as one of the least snowy places in Hawaii.

An annual snowfall of 0.3 inches in Cedar Park means that it is about average compared to other places in Texas.
Any measurable snowfall is a rare occurance in Kailua (Hawaii County).

January is the snowiest month in Cedar Park with 0.2 inches of snow, and no months of the year have significant snowfall.

DID YOU KNOW?

Many people confuse Weather and Climate, but they are different. Weather ref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a short period of time, while Climate refers to the conditions of the atmosphere over a long period of time.

Weather, more specifically, refers to how the atmosphere behaves and its effects on life and human activities. Most people think of Weather in terms of what can be observed: temperature, humidity, precipitation, and cloudy/sunny conditions. Weather conditions constantly change on a minute-to-minute basis.

Climate is a record of the average weather conditions for a given place over a long period of time, often referred to as Climate Normals. A 30-year period of record is a common requirement to be considered a Climate Normal.
